Kedah experiences a tropical rainforest climate, characterized by high temperatures and humidity year-round. Expect consistent rainfall, especially during the monsoon season. The northern coastal areas tend to be slightly cooler due to sea breezes, while inland regions can be hotter.
The period from December to February is generally considered the best time to visit Kedah, offering slightly drier weather and more sunshine, making it ideal for exploring attractions like Langkawi.
The peak tourist season typically coincides with school holidays and major festive periods like Chinese New Year and Hari Raya, usually from December to February. Expect higher crowds and potentially higher accommodation prices during this time.
The monsoon season, from September to November, marks the off-season. While you might encounter more rain, you'll find fewer crowds and better deals on accommodation, offering a more tranquil experience.
